Endocrine glands are specialized organs that play a key role in the endocrine system by producing and releasing hormones directly into the bloodstream. These hormones then travel through the circulatory system to target organs or tissues, where they exert their effects. This process is distinct from exocrine glands, which secrete substances through ducts to the exterior of the body or into body cavities.

When considering the functions and characteristics of endocrine glands, the secretion of hormones into body fluids such as blood is essential for regulating various physiological processes, including metabolism, growth, and mood. This systemic delivery of hormones allows for a coordinated response throughout the body to maintain homeostasis.
